What is the value of the expression below when x=10x=10 and y=4y=4?
8x-7y

Answer:

52

Step-by-step explanation:

Substitute x = 10 and y = 4 into the expression

8x - 7y

= 8(10) - 7(4)

= 80 - 28

= 52
